Testun llawn:

The development would

Increase traffic on Llanelian Rd, Coed Coch Rd and Peulwys Lane - current roads are too narrow and many houses don't have access to off road parking.

There is insufficient parking at Colwyn Bay football ground and during home games football supporters park on both sides of the road reducing this to a single line of traffic.

Place a burden on services, schools are facing funding cuts and Betsi Cadwaladr is struggling to recruit GPs to area.

Increase traffic on the marine roundabout

Impact local wildlife - hedge rows and green open spaces.


Ein hymateb:

Noted. The site is currently allocated in the LDP and it is expected that this will be rolled forward to the Revised LDP as part of a strategic allocation at Old Colwyn. The issues of concern such as impact on highways, schools, health services, open space, countryside, habitats, drainage & sewerage, agricultural land will be addressed as part of the LDP planning process with the necessary investigations taking place prior to LDP allocation / at pre-application stage as appropriate.

Testun llawn:

This is a valuable much needed amenity space for the residents of Parc Peulwys, incorporating a nature trail for the children (the local school being just across the road). There are also valuable trees, hedgerows and footpaths. Just east of Ty Mawr at the top end of the estate a sizable development of houses has just been completed putting further strain on Highlands Road.
